STEC arrive chez WDC

sTec, a leader in enterprise solid state disk, is acquired by Western Digital for $340M, exactly by HGST (Hitachi Global Storage Technologies), acquired by WDC in 2011 for $3.4B. The idea is to consolidate the Ultrastar SSD portfolio. WDC and Seagate continue to expand their SDD/Flash line as they play traditionally in HDD.
